Bratislava, 16 June (TASR) - Junior coalition party Voice-SD is proposing a ban on social media for children under 16, while a so-called protected mode should be set by default for young people aged between 16 and 18, according to a proposal submitted for inter-departmental review that party representatives presented at a press conference on Tuesday.

Bratislava, 16 June (TASR) - The Slovak Association for Political Science at the Slovak Academy of Sciences (SAV) is deeply concerned about the closure of SAV's Institute of Political Science, opining that this move will significantly weaken scientific research in the fields of political science, international relations, and security, particularly in the areas of democratic processes, civil society and state policy, according to a statement by the association that the institute itself published on social media on Monday (15 June) prior to the closure of the institute.

Bratislava, 16 June (TASR) - Courts will now have the option, rather than the obligation, to issue a default judgment in favour of a claimant if a defendant fails to attend a hearing despite having been duly and timely summoned, and a similar option will also apply when the claimant is absent.

Bratislava, 16 June (TASR) - An investigator from the Police Corps Presidium's National Anti-Drugs Unit on Tuesday filed charges against four individuals for the crime of unauthorised production of and trafficking in narcotic and psychotropic substances, committed as accomplices, the Police Corps Presidium's communications department told TASR on Tuesday, adding that the move is related to an operation codenamed 'Doctor'.

Liptovsky Mikulas, 16 June (TASR) - The State Veterinary and Food Administration (SVPS) has confirmed the presence of salmonella schleissheim bacteria in products from an illegal sheep farm in the Liptov area (Zilina region), with several consumers of the purchased products ending up in hospital, SVPS reported on a social network on Tuesday.
